Can unused calories be taken forward to the next day?

trucker84 profile image
2 Replies

I've read that if you go over your daily calorie allowance whilst doing the nhs diet, then you need to reduce your calorie intake accordingly for the rest of the week. Does the same apply if I don't use my full calorie allowance on a particular day? Eg I use 1700 calories on a Monday (allowance for me is 1900), which then gives me 200 calories to use the following day / extra over the course of the week?

Hi trucker84,

I would say unused calories cannot be taken forward to the next day. This is because if you don't reach your daily calorie needs, you body will likely immediately burn other resources.

If you run short on blood glucose (sugar), for example, your body might burn some muscle mass (protein) to transform it into glucose in order to keep you blood sugar normal. Your blood sugar needs to be always on a good level to make sure your nervous system works well. Unfortunately, body fat cannot be transform into glucose to keep your blood sugar normal...

For this reason, on the next day those calories may no longer be necessary and you risk transforming them in body fat.
